Description
- Pick up skills that can be applied to any graphic design job and learn to apply those skills in real-time scenarios to build your confidence and proficiency.
- Explore the major functions and features of Illustrator, including how to create objects, apply gradients, colours and patterns and master the various tools which can affect the graphic effects and appearance of your designs.
- Learn how to make composite images with Photoshop, including the creation of various layers and designs.
- Learn how to make corrections to photographs and explore the tools that help you to draw and paint using the application.
- Get to grips with the InDesign interface, learn how to create templates and documents in order to design graphic-rich media including brochures, flyers, posters, magazines, newspapers and books.
- Understand the principles of Fireworks CS6, including working with bitmaps, vector shapes, layers and pages.
- Explore the use of Fireworks by web designers to rapidly produce website prototypes and application interfaces.
- Look at ways in which a website can be improved, and learn the techniques needed to carry out these improvements.
- Learn how to create a company logo with Illustrator and use Photoshop to prepare a mock-up of a new website’s layout.
- Look at how you can make slices with the Fireworks selection tool, and how to add more slices to a web page. Learn how to optimise images with the optimise palette, too.
- Learn how to create a Dreamweaver site, including choosing background colours, modifying a template and editing layouts in Fireworks. Learn how to add content to pages, and how to link buttons with ease.
- Learn how to set up rollover buttons and popup menus, and how to create animated .gif files in Fireworks.
